What Is Shilajit?

Shilajit is a naturally occurring mineral-rich substance traditionally sourced from mountainous regions such as the Himalayas. Formed over centuries through the decomposition of plant matter and organic materials, Shilajit has been used in Ayurvedic medicine for generations. It is known for containing fulvic acid, humic substances, trace minerals, antioxidants, and other bioactive compounds. Traditionally, Shilajit has been associated with vitality, endurance, resilience, and overall wellness. In recent years, growing scientific interest and social media exposure have transformed Shilajit from a niche traditional remedy into a globally recognized wellness ingredient. Its reputation as a natural substance linked to energy, healthy aging, and cellular support has made it attractive to both supplement manufacturers and luxury wellness brands.

Why Shilajit Fits the Luxury Wellness Narrative

Luxury wellness products often succeed when they combine rarity, history, and perceived effectiveness. Shilajit aligns naturally with all three characteristics. Its origin in remote mountain regions contributes to a sense of exclusivity. Its centuries-long history in Ayurvedic medicine provides a compelling narrative rooted in tradition. At the same time, modern scientific discussions surrounding fulvic acid and mineral content create a bridge between ancient wisdom and contemporary wellness culture. Consumers are increasingly drawn to products that feel both authentic and sophisticated. Shilajit offers a unique combination of natural heritage and modern relevance, making it particularly attractive within premium wellness markets.
